Exclamation Stuck on Step 3

NOTE FROM MODERATORS: VuDu support has alerted us that this problem is happening on certain new clients with an older software version out of the factory. There is an easy solution if you encounter this problem setting up your new Vudu. If you get stuck for more than 15 minutes on the same setup screen you should POWER CYCLE your vudu (i.e. pull the plug and plug it back in). You may have to do this a couple times to get past the bug. The folks at Vudu are sorry for this inconvenience.

I just bought a new Vudu, hooked everything up and once it tested my internet connection, did its download and rebooted it comes right back to the same Step 3 screen and does nothing from there. I tried powering it down and then back up but it does the same thing. Anyone see this issue? Is there potentially a network issue going on w/ Vudu right now? Thanks.
